步骤一:先下载微软的工具 ilmerge.exe 地址:http://www.microsoft.com/en-us/download/details.aspx?id=17630
步骤二:安装好之后 开始→ 运行 → cmd →
D:ProgramMicrosoftILMergeILMerge.exe /target:library /targetplatform:v4 /out:"D:dllsclassC.dll" "D:dllsclassB.dll" "D:dllsclassA.dll"
其中
D:ProgramMicrosoftILMergeILMerge.exe为ILMerge 安装装路径
/target:library 表示文件对象是DLL
/targetplatform:v4 表示平台为.NET4.0,如果是.NET3.5对应的值是 v2
/out:"D:dllsabc.dll" "D:dllsClassLibrary1.dll" "D:dllsClassLibrary2.dll"
其中 "D:dllsabc.dll" 为编译后生成的dll,"D:dllsClassLibrary1.dll" "D:dllsClassLibrary2.dll" 为需要合并的2个dll
附注:根据说明该软件使用了7z压缩,所以生成的dll小于原文件之和,也是一个好处